CNA CERTIFICATION

Program Description:

This Certified Nursing Assistant Program is approved by the Department of Health Services and meets the 75 hour requirement.   We have a variety of class types available based on preference, life style and learning style.  The program incorporates theory, lab, group activities, games and video learning experiences for the enrichment of the students.  The program also includes the required on-hands clinical experience with clients.   All materials are included upon registration.  Each class has built-in practice time for the state exam as well as extra practice available.  QHO has maintained on average, an outstanding testing passing rate of 97%-100% over the past 20 years.

Skills you will learn and apply:

All hygiene cares, transfer skills, positioning skills, nutrition skills, vital signs, emergency preparedness, pathophysiology, infection control, hospice care, resident rights, rehabilitation/restorative skills, medical/surgical skills and much more.

QHO CNA TRAINING REQUIREMENTS

Next Steps: All Students are required to provide QHO with the following documentation and it MUST be turned into the office on or before the first day of class.

1. You must submit the completed Background Information Disclosure form within three days of completed registration. You may fax, mail or submit it in person. Our fax number is 262-804-8136. Our address is 7425 Harwood Avenue, Wauwatosa, WI 53213.

2. A Photo ID to be copied for our records.

3. A valid social security card or work permit

4. The Self-Completed Student Physical Waiver, completed on-site on a QHO Form.

5. TB Test Results / Chest X-Ray Results
A. TB Test Results must have been completed within 90 days prior to the first day of training.
B. Chest X-Rays within 1 year are required if you have a positive TB Test, of if the student is unable to take a TB Test


6. Influenza Vaccination (Flu Shot) - Required for students attending the class between the months of October to March.

7. Nursing School Dress Code:
A. Nursing Scrubs of any color and patterns
B. Nursing Shoes (IE Crocks, tennis shoes, any closed toe shoe)
C. Watch with a second hand
D. Socks must be worn every day
E. Hair must be pulled back
F. Nails must be cut short with no polish and no fake nails

Length of Program

75+ Hours; including classroom/lab training and 16 clinical hours.  Convenient Day, Evening and Weekend schedules available year round. Space is limited; all classes are filled on a “first come, first served” basis.
